A SIMPLE KEY FOR SOCKET UNVEILED

A Simple Key For socket Unveiled

A Simple Key For socket Unveiled

Blog Article



Normally, a server operates on a selected Laptop and has a socket that is sure to a selected port selection. The server just waits, Hearing the socket for a shopper to create a connection ask for.

Receives a commission to write technical tutorials and select a tech-centered charity to get a matching donation.

To examine a socket within the filesystem, the stat utility displays quite possibly the most applicable info. Run it over the sockets that you established before:

It’s your decision to determine and monitor in which the concept boundaries are. In terms of the TCP socket is worried, it’s just sending and obtaining Uncooked bytes to and from the network. It is aware very little about what These raw bytes suggest.

There may be other strains with other ports as part of your output dependant upon which products and services are working on your procedure. The highlighted [::]:8080 portion of the output signifies the IPv6 TCP socket is listening on all available IPv6 interfaces on port 8080 (as indicated by the :: characters, which might be IPv6 notation for an handle made up of all zeros).

Specific configuration may be necessary to send out broadcasts with a datagram socket.[5] In an effort to obtain broadcast packets, a datagram socket really should not be bound to a particular tackle, although in some implementations, broadcast packets can also be gained when a datagram socket is bound to a certain tackle.[six]

Over the Home windows SDK introduced for Home windows Vista and later on, the Business of header information has altered which parameter may be one of several values from the IPPROTO enumeration form defined inside the Ws2def.

In Unix, just about every I/O motion is finished by composing or looking through a file descriptor. A file descriptor is just an integer connected with an open file and it can be a network relationship, a textual content file, a terminal, or something else.

The client positive was endeavoring to compose bytes, though the server wasn’t reading through them. This prompted the server’s community buffer queue to fill within the get facet and also the consumer’s network buffer queue to fill to the send side.

You've got now created, examined, and linked to IPv4 and IPv6 sockets on your process. These methods and instruments will work on community advancement units, or remote generation servers, so try experimenting with Just about every tool to become additional informed about how they can be accustomed to exam and troubleshoot TCP sockets.

The applying programming interface (API) that courses use to talk to the protocol stack, working with community sockets, is termed a socket API. Growth wiring electrical outside socket of software packages that employ this API is termed socket programming or network programming. World-wide-web socket APIs tend to be dependant on the Berkeley sockets common.

The byte buying used in TCP/IP is huge-endian and it is known as network order. Community buy is accustomed to symbolize integers in decrease layers of the protocol stack, like IP addresses and port quantities.

Has in-get knowledge delivery: Facts is go through by your software inside the get it was published through the sender.

Starting in the best remaining-hand column, Take note the API phone calls the server can make to put in place a “listening” socket:

Report this page